作者:明明如月学长, CSDN 博客专家,大厂高级 Java 工程师,《性能优化方法论》作者、《解锁大厂思维:剖析《阿里巴巴Java开发手册》》、《再学经典:《Effective Java》独家解析》专栏作者。热门文章推荐:...
-
软考高级:数据库、数据仓库和数据湖概念和例题
-
linux 9-TDengine低版本分页offset出现bug,如何平滑升级版本、迁移数据
之前我的两台虚拟机上的 TDengine 已经建立了集群,不过在这次升级版本时,我并没有将第二台主机移出集群,一方面也是想看看 TDengine 在做这种版本升级时对已有的数据以及集群是怎么处理的,另一方面,毕竟做了快照,随...
-
机器学习 使用决策树对鸢尾花进行分类
本文整理自《Python机器学习》决策树决策树可视为数据从顶向下划分的一种方法,通常为二叉树。 通过决策树算法,从树根开始,基于可获得的最大信息增益(Information Gain, IG)的特征对数据进行划分。 目标函数...
-
python conda保姆级使用教程
Conda使用详解 Conda是流行的Python环境管理器和包管理器,它可以方便创建不同的Python环境,并简单快速安装、运行和升级Python包及其依赖。通过Conda,我们可以轻松管理Python的多个版本和环境。...
-
linux 运维 ubuntu(任何更新版本)安装QT5.12QT
QT12.12是博主自用最多的一个版本,所以选用这个版本作为演示。有一点需要说明到2023年11月以来整个QT5版本里面,QT5.15版本是唯一需要在线更新的版本,也就是官方找不到离线安装包,QT15是中文界面其UI也做出了...
-
windows microsoft 基于C#制作的锁屏小工具,点击图片内容解锁
自己制作的一个无厘头电脑锁屏工具被同事发现了,纷纷要求给他们量身定制安排一套一、开发步骤1.1 创建项目1.2 窗体设置1.3 键盘钩子事件1.4 解锁按钮设置一、开发步骤1.1 创建项目打开Visual Studio,右侧...
-
ide 编辑器 用VSCode打开文件出现中文乱码的解决办法
文章目录方法1:通过编码重新打开方法2:改变编码设置在使用VScode过程中,用其他编辑器写好的文件通过VSCode打开,如果有中文,可能会有乱码现象。(可能有其他原因,多试几次找到最佳方法)下面有两种解决办法。方法1:通过...
-
开发语言 php常见的45个漏洞及解决方案
@[TOC](太多了,目录只列出最重要的几个,剩下的同学们自己翻) PHP作为一种广泛应用的服务器端脚本语言,在历史上曾曝出过多种安全漏洞。以下是一些PHP漏洞的类别及其简要解释,以及如何解决这些问题:1. 命令注入(Com...
-
人工智能 新方向!文心一言X具身智能,用LLM大模型驱动智能小车
具身智能已成为近年来研究的热点领域之一。具身智能强调将智能体与实体环境相结合,通过智能体与环境的交互,来感知和理解世界,最终实现在真实环境中的自主决策和运动控制。 如何基于文心大模型,低成本入门“具身智能”,并用身边的普通硬...
-
网络 网络安全 测试工具 火狐浏览器&burpsuite抓取app&https数据包配置指南
火狐浏览器burpsuite配置一、burp抓https协议的包1.打开burp代理2.浏览器输入http://burp3.在火狐浏览器右上角选择“打开选项”菜单4.高级-》证书-》查看证书5.点击导入,导入通过http:/...
-
运维 服务器 【Linux取经路】文件系统——inode与软硬链接
文章目录一、前言二、认识硬件——磁盘2.1 磁盘的存储构成2.2 磁盘的逻辑抽象三、操作系统对磁盘的使用3.1 再来理解创建文件3.2 再来理解删除文件3.3 再来理解目录四、硬链接五、软链接六、结语一、前言在之前的【Lin...
-
服务器 网络 Nginx 高可用负载均衡(三种模式)
一、nginx普通集群负载均衡1、安装keepalived(1 下载(2 解压(3 使用configure命令配置安装目录与核心配置文件所在位置:prefix :keepalived安装的位置sysconf:keepaliv...
-
spring循环依赖解决方案 如何解决spring循环依赖 spring循环依赖三级缓存 【微服务】spring循环依赖深度解析
目录一、循环依赖概述1.2 spring中的循环依赖二、循环依赖问题模拟...
-
职场和发展 门牌制作-蓝桥杯?-Lua 中文代码解题第3题
门牌制作-蓝桥杯?-Lua 中文代码解题第3题小蓝要为一条街的住户制作门牌号。这条街一共有 2020 位住户,门牌号从 1 到 2020 编号。小蓝制作门牌的方法是先制作 0 到 9 这几个数字字符,最后根据需要将字符粘贴到...
-
javascript 前端 如何安装 TypeScript,并配置开发环境以便开始使用
TypeScript 是一种由微软开发的静态类型编程语言,它可以作为 JavaScript 的超集使用,并且可以在编译时进行类型检查。TypeScript 提供了更强大的工具和功能,使开发者能够更轻松地编写可维护、可扩展的代...
-
运维 深度解析Dubbo的基本应用与高级应用:负载均衡、服务超时、集群容错、服务降级、本地存根、本地伪装、参数回调等关键技术详解
负载均衡官网地址: http://dubbo.apache.org/zh/docs/v2.7/user/examples/loadbalance/如果在消费端和服务端都配置了负载均衡策略, 以消费端为准。这其中比较难理解的就...
-
数据库 windows 安装 MySQL 服务中遇到的问题
最近需要用到MySQL,在安装的过程中遇到了一些问题,网上找了一大堆方法,都差不多,但好多都无法解决我遇到的问题,现在记录一下我的解决方法和步骤,仅供大家参考。修改密码的时候忘记截图了,所以用文字写一下。本人用的是windo...
-
前端 反爬虫之Ajax简介
爬虫之Ajax请求很多网站的页面都是动态的,也就是一开始请求只能得到一个模板的壳子,然后里面的数据通过ajax结合js进行渲染。这就导致如果直接请求原始网站url,是拿不到想爬取的数据的。这里面也有一些区别。通过固定api接...
-
运维 nginx linux Haproxy负载均衡集群 超详细 (附部署实例)
一、Web集群调度器1.1 常用的Web集群调度器1.2 常用集群调度器的优缺点(LVS ,Nginx,Haproxy 1.2.1 Nginx1.2.2 LVS1.2.3 Haproxy1.3 LVS、Nginx、Hapro...
-
开发语言 后端 职场和发展 spring jvm 面试 Java 泛型
优质博文:IT-BLOG-CN一、为什么要有泛型【1】解决元素存储的安全性问题。 【2】解决获取数据元素时,需要类型强转的问题。【3】可以统一数据类型,便于操作。 【4】将运行时的异常提前到了编译时,提高了效率。 【5】实现...
-
fpga开发 读书笔记《FPGA之道》第三章
前言 接触FPGA有一段时间了,期间也做了一些实践实验,虽然最终也是能做出来,可是接触的越多越觉得自己对于这个方向的基础知识的了解还不够系统,很多地方似懂非懂,看网上的教程也都是为了当前实验服务,这让我心里很是...
-
scala 开发语言 akka for java
目前火热的两大计算框架 Spark 和 Flink 底层的通讯原理使用的都是 akka(当前的 Spark 已经背叛了akka,转投 netty ,而网上对 akka 的教程是在太少,推荐 github 上的 《Akka 中...
-
智能合约 web3 揭示:基于区块链建立的DAO组织的四大难题
DAO 组织(Decentralized Autonomous Organization,去中心化自治组织)是一种基于区块链技术的新型组织形态,被称为人类新的协作方式。它通过智能合约以及区块链技术构建了自我治理的体系和生态系...
-
数据分析 数据挖掘 Pandas练习:在原excel表中随机生成指定数据
背景: 这是一个朋友在处理excel数据的时候,原数据量小,想通过随机生成一些数据做后续统计模型的分析。由于要不断通过随机生成的样本量试错,苦于用excel一遍一遍操作起来非常繁琐。于是问我有没有好的办法批量生...
-
spring boot 后端 java SpringBoot整合knife4j(快速入门超详细版)
@ 作者: Eric @ 主页: https://blog.csdn.net/weixin_47316183?type=blog @ 主题:SpringBoot整合knife4j(快速入门超详细版) ⏱️ @ 创...
-
java spring boot 后端 Swagger:手把手教你从0开始配置idea中swagger,全步骤配图文版。
Swagger 是一组用于设计、构建、文档化和使用 RESTful Web 服务的开源工具和框架。它允许开发团队设计、构建和测试 API,并提供易于理解的文档,以便开发人员和消费者能够快速了解和使用 API。Swagger...
-
【华为OD机考 统一考试机试C卷】悄悄话(C++ Java JavaScript Python C语言)
华为OD机考:统一考试 C卷 + D卷 + B卷 +A卷目前在考C卷,经过两个月的收集整理,C卷真题已基本整理完毕 抽到原题的概率为2/3到3/3,也就是最少抽到两道原题。请注意:大家刷完C卷真题,最好要把B卷的真题刷一下,...
-
spring java 后端 开发语言 学习 掌握Docker:让你的应用轻松部署和管理
文章目录一、引言(为什么要学习docker?)1.1 环境不一致1.2 隔离性1.3 弹性伸缩1.4 学习成本二、Docker介绍2.1 Docker的由来2.2 什么是Docker2.3 为什么要用Docker2.3.1...
-
优化GitHub网站访问慢的问题
方法一、修改host文件解决大型网站服务器都不会是只有一台服务器,而是多台服务器组成的集群一起对外提供服务。使用站长工具测速,找一个速度比较快的服务器。 图中可以看到140.82.121.4这个ip比较快, 下面修改ho...
-
正则表达式
正则表达式,可以当作是通配符的增强版。它所作的事情就是帮你匹配指定规则的字符串。限定符问号(?)代表前面这个字符可以出现0次或者1次(可有可无)。 星号(*) 代表前面这个字符可以出现0次或者多次。 加号(+) 代表前面这个...
-
java uniapp 毕设答疑 戏曲文化苑|戏曲文化苑小程序|基于微信小程序的戏曲文化苑系统设计与实现(源码+数据库+文档)
戏曲文化苑小程序目录目录基于微信小程序的戏曲文化苑系统设计与实现一、前言二、系统功能设计三、系统实现1、微信小程序前台2、管理员后台(1)戏曲管理(2)公告信息管理(3)公告类型管理 四、数据库设计1、实体ER图 五、核心代...
- 大宗师的博客 2024-03-11
基于Springboot医院在线预约挂号系统设计与实现 开题报告参考
博主介绍:黄菊华老师《Vue.js入门与商城开发实战》《微信小程序商城开发》图书作者,CSDN博客专家,在线教育专家,CSDN钻石讲师;专注大学生毕业设计教育和辅导。 所有项目都配有从入门到精通的基础知识视频课程,学习后应...
-
开发语言 学习 笔记 经验分享 【我与Java的成长记】之String类详解
系列文章目录能看懂文字就能明白系列 C语言笔记传送门 Java笔记传送门 个人主页:古德猫宁- 信念如阳光,照亮前行的每一步文章目录系列文章目录 *信念如阳光,照亮前行的每一步*前言一、字符串构造二、String类的...
-
c++ Win10下基于VS2015编译SQLite3源码
一、下载SQLite SQLite下载红框部分的3个文件 提示:这里有个 sglite-autoconf-3420000.tar.gz 是免编译版,想省事就下载这个,但我自己用这个老是编译不过 所以我这里不推荐这个了二、配置...
-
开发语言 【前端】Electron可以开发手机app吗?问答
问:Electron可以开发手机app吗?答:可以的,使用Electron可以开发跨平台的移动应用。 Electron是一个使用JavaScript、HTML和CSS来构建跨平台桌面应用的框架。通过Electron打包的应用...
-
人工智能 23个机器学习最佳入门项目(附源代码)
我们都知道,教科书上所学与实际操作还是有出入的,那关于机器学习有什么好的项目可以实操吗?我们为你推荐这篇文章,在本教程中,涵盖面向初学者,中级专家和专家的23种机器学习项目创意,以获取有关该增长技术的真实经验。这些机器学习项...
-
pytorch 如何根据自己电脑的NVIDIA显卡型号下载安装对应的显卡驱动版本并安装?
一、查询自己电脑的NVIDIA显卡型号右键点击开始 -- 选择任务管理器 -- 点击性能 -- 点击GPU,右上角即可显示自己电脑的显卡型号。如下图所示:二、如上图所示,我电脑的显卡型号为NVIDIA Geforce MX2...
-
devops 运维 SonarQube 创建 Token
SonarQube 创建 Token Spring Boot项目构建流水线任务地址:https://v2-1.docs.kubesphere.io/docs/zh-CN/quick-start/devops-online/基...
-
spring boot 后端 java intellij-idea tomcat java-ee SpringBoot项目创建失败或无法启动,启动报错时的常见问题及解决方案
1、无法启动,没有启动的三角按钮原因:idea没有将其识别为一个maven项目解决方案:告诉idea,这是一个maven项目1.1、如果右侧有Maven项目,刷新一下1.2、左侧项目鼠标右键,添加Maven框架支持若没有选择...
-
开发语言 Java NIO实现简单的群聊
NIO服务端* 群聊nio客服端//选择器//客服端通道//初始化数据//初始化选择器//初始化ServerSocketChannel//绑定端口6666//设置非阻塞//将serverSocketChannel注册到sel...
-
Python进阶----在线翻译器(Python3的百度翻译爬虫)
目录一、此处需要安装第三方库requests:二、抓包分析及编写Python代码 1、打开百度翻译的官网进行抓包分析。 2、编写请求模块 3、输出我们想要的消息三、所有代码如下:...
-
Spark大数据处理学习笔记1.3 使用Scala集成开发环境
文章目录一、学习目标二、搭建Scala的IntelliJ IDEA开发环境(一)启动IDEA(二)安装Scala插件(三)配置IDEA使用的默认JDK(四)创建Scala项目1、创建Scala项目 - ScalaDemo2、...
-
内容运营 产品运营 盛天海电商:拼多多活动怎么去定位?
在拼多多上面的活动都是各式各样的,不少人都想了解拼多多的百万爆款活动到底有没有效果,另外也需要去了解一下这些活动的要求,那么跟着盛天海电商小编来看看吧!有什么要求?1.活动定位帮助新品/新店/日销量低的产品/从未被秒杀的产品...
-
开启自媒体之路:不可不知的7款ai写作实用工具! #学习#人工智能
你是否因为写作困顿而感到沮丧?是不是希望能够找到一个能给你提供无限灵感和提高创作效率的利器?AI写作助手就是你的绝佳选择!现在我向大家推荐几款好用的AI写作助手,它们将让你的创作之旅更加流畅、富有创意。1.飞鸟写作这是一个微...
-
mongodb 基于51单片机的全自动洗衣机proteus仿真设计
标题目录51单片机全自动洗衣机proteus仿真设计设计介绍仿真图电动机驱动模块电路设计电源模块电路设计控制按键进水阀和排水阀控制继电器程序设计main函数设计报告资料清单&&下载链接网盘下载链接51单片机全自...
-
单元测试 junit linux部署jmeter并配置环境变量
1、将jmeter压缩包上传至服务器中,使用unzip 进行解压至apache-jmeter-5.4.1文件夹 2、服务器未安装unzip时,yum install unzip3、在/etc/profile中配置系统环境,也...
-
开发语言 后端 前端 Rust入门(十二):并发
并发编程,代表程序的不同部分相互独立的执行,而并行编程(parallel programming)代表程序不同部分于同时执行,这两个概念随着计算机越来越多的利用多处理器的优势时显得愈发重要。由于历史原因,在此类上下文中编程一...
-
前端 javascript jQuery 下载 使用
...
-
【issue-环境】Windows安装Docker
启用Hyper-V以在 Windows 10上创建虚拟机法一:使用 PowerShell 启用 Hyper-V以管理员身份打开PowerShell控制台,运行以下命令:法二:通过设置中/控制面板启用Hyper-V右键单击Wi...
-
使用openCV python绘制实心旋转的矩形
题目:给出旋转矩形的四个顶点 p1(x1, y1 , p2(x2, y2 , p3(x3, y3 , p4(x4, y4 或者 中心点 (cx,cy ,(w,h ,θ 画一个旋转的实心矩阵:输出numpy数组,矩形内的值全...